What is a 529 Plan?
A 529 plan is a state-sponsored savings plan that is designed to help parents save for their child’s education. It was established in 1996 as a tax-advantaged way for families to save for college. Contributions made to a 529 plan are tax-free, which means that any money earned from the investment will not be taxed. There are two types of 529 plans: college savings plans and prepaid tuition plans. College savings plans allow for the money to be used for qualified higher education expenses, while prepaid tuition plans allow for the purchase of tuition credits.
How Can a 529 Plan Maximize Your Child’s Education?
A 529 plan can maximize your child’s education by providing tax-free earnings on your investment. This means that the money that you save for your child’s education can grow without being taxed. The 529 plan can also be used to pay for a variety of qualified expenses, including tuition, fees, books, and room and board. This makes it easier for parents to plan for the cost of their child’s education and ensures that the money saved is used solely for that purpose.
Another benefit of a 529 plan is that it can be used for any qualified higher education institution. This means that if your child decides to attend an out-of-state or private college, the money in the 529 plan can still be used. This provides parents and students with more flexibility when it comes to choosing a college or university.
Additionally, some states offer tax deductions or credits for contributions made to the 529 plan. This makes it even more affordable for parents to save for their child’s education. It’s important to note that each state’s 529 plan has its own set of rules and regulations, so it’s important to research the plan in your state.
